This running route covers 3.41mi starting from Ancenis-Saint-Géréon, Loire-Atlantique. The run is a loop trail and returns to the trailhead. This run is rated as easy, expect about 30m to complete it. The route has an elevation gain of 23ft and an elevation loss of 33ft.

How to get there

Trailhead: 720 Rue De La Gilarderie, 44150 Ancenis-Saint-Géréon, France

GPS coordinates of the trailhead: 47.380103, -1.193093 / 47°22'48'' N, 1°11'35'' W
